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Ongoing devops [SOLR UPGRADE MOSTLY] June 6 - June 19 #278

Closed
landreev opened this issue Jun 10, 2024 · 3 comments
Closed

Ongoing devops [SOLR UPGRADE MOSTLY] June 6 - June 19 #278

landreev opened this issue Jun 10, 2024 · 3 comments
Labels
Size: 10 A percentage of a sprint.

Comments

@landreev
Copy link
Collaborator

The single most important devops issue for this time period is the upcoming upgrade of the prod. Solr node, dvn-cloud-solr.lib.harvard.edu, scheduled for Friday, June 14. This effort will be traced here.
Need to post a downtime announcement today, as well as make the final decision as to whether to perform a full reindex in the process.

@landreev landreev self-assigned this Jun 10, 2024
@landreev landreev added the Size: 10 A percentage of a sprint. label Jun 10, 2024
@landreev landreev moved this to This Sprint 🏃‍♀️ 🏃 in IQSS Dataverse Project Jun 10, 2024
@landreev landreev moved this from This Sprint 🏃‍♀️ 🏃 to In Progress 💻 in IQSS Dataverse Project Jun 10, 2024
@landreev
Copy link
Collaborator Author

Posted the announcement banner in prod., leaving room for further clarifying the scope of the effort and other details that are still tbd:

Harvard Library Technology Services (LTS) will be performing a scheduled upgrade of the server running our Solr (Search Engine) instance on Friday, June 14 (the exact time TBD). There will be a downtime window during which search functionality is going to be unavailable. We are also planning to use this downtime to apply some patches our development team has been working on in order to address the recent performance issues with searches and collection pages. Please stay tuned for more information.

@landreev landreev changed the title Ongoing devops May 6 - June 19 Ongoing devops June 6 - June 19 Jun 11, 2024
@landreev landreev changed the title Ongoing devops June 6 - June 19 Ongoing devops [SOLR UPGRADE MOSTLY] June 6 - June 19 Jun 17, 2024
@landreev
Copy link
Collaborator Author

I don't want to jinx it, but the solr server upgrade is looking like it has been a success, so far, with all 3 major goals achieved:

  • The server has been upgraded to RH8 by LTS;
  • Solr instance upgraded to 8.4.1 (mostly to address the security issue in 9.3.0);
  • The first optimization patch deployed in prod.

The holdings were fully reindexed in process, with the index largely pre-generated off-site thus minimizing exposing the users to empty search results.

@landreev
Copy link
Collaborator Author

Going to close this one. Will open a new ongoing issue.

@landreev landreev moved this from In Progress 💻 to Merged 🚀 in IQSS Dataverse Project Jun 20, 2024
@landreev landreev removed their assignment Jun 20, 2024
@scolapasta scolapasta moved this from Merged 🚀 to Done 🧹 in IQSS Dataverse Project Jun 20,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Size: 10 A percentage of a sprint.
Projects
None yet
Development

No branches or pull requests

1 participant